Joud-e Baga

Literally meaning, "Throne of god" in reference to Valthan.

History

Founded by Ruštun's first group of migrants, the Cin gave the city special treatment for the Men, allowing it do thrive beneath their rule. Ruštun was put at the head of the city, and he had a dream to make it become the greatest the world had ever seen. He believed strongly in the necessity of education and military if the Easterlings were to survive in the war, thus the first thing he did as leader of Joud-e Baga was to found a school, he oversaw its teachings, making sure it taught all the right things, and as the years went by, and as the city expanded greater and greater, the school became one of the greatest universities in the world, and the city became renowned for its beauty and centre of knowledge in the east. Joud-e Baga was known far and wide as being one of the greatest cities of all time.

Tourism

Many people try to visit Joud-e Baga, not as 'tourists' but moreso as pilgrims, traveling to see the great University of the East. This university has many thousands of books from all across the world, it has the most books from ancient times than any where else. Thus it became quickly a great site for people wishing to learn more about the Forgotten War, and the periods leading up to the Invasion of the Rot.
